It is for this reason that the death of Imam Allahu tala anhu) is remembered annually in the The Fast of ‘Ashura (The 10th of Muharram) Mu’awiyah ibn Abu Sufyan (Radi allahu taala anhu) relates: I heard the Beloved Messenger of Allah (Subhanahu wa Taala) say: It is the day of ‘Ashura. Allah (Subhanahu wa Taala) has not made fasting obligatory for you. But I am fasting. He who likes to observe fast among you should do so, and he who likes not to observe it (does not have to) observe it. [Sahih Muslim] Abu Qatada (Radi allahu taala anhu) relates that the Beloved Nabi (Salla Allahu taala alayhi wa Aalihi wa Sallam) said that the fast on the 10th of Muharram atones for the sins of the preceding year. [Sahih Muslim] Abu Huraira (Radi allahu taala anhu) reports that the Beloved Nabi (Salla Allahu taala alayhi wa Aalihi wa Sallam) said that after Ramadan, the fasts of Muharram have the greatest excellence. [Sahih Muslim] Alhamdulillah, Allah (Subhanahu wa Taala) has blessed us to see another year. The first month of this year is Muharram. In this month is an excellent day—the day of ‘Ashura—which falls on the 10th of Muharram. The Most Beloved Nabi (Salla Allahu taala alayhi wa Aalihi wa Sallam) recommended that we fast on this day, by his Sunnah. He also indicated how we should observe the fast Hakam ibn Al-Arat (Radi allahu taala anhu) relates: I went to Ibn Abbas (Radi allahu taala anhu)… I said to him: Tell me about fasting on ‘Ashura. He said, When you seen the new moon of Muharram count the (days) and (begin to) observe fast on the 9th. I said to him: Is it how the Beloved Messenger of Allah (Sall Allahu taala alayhi wa Aalihi wa Sallam) observed the fast? He said, Yes. Hadrat Ibn Abbas (Radi allahu taala anhu) relates that when the Beloved Nabi (Salla Allahu taala alayhi wa Aalihi wa Sallam) said: If I survive till next year, I will definitely observe fast on the 9th of Muharram (as well). [Sahih (Note: What the Beloved Nabi (Salla Allahu taala alayhi wa Aalihi wa Sallam) meant was that he would also fast on the 9th as well as the 10th to which he was accustomed. We also should try fasting on the 9th and the 10th of Muharram.
